How to read this view

Scale, momentum, and access belong in the same frame.

Trade value identifies the routes with the largest observed footprint. Growth shows how that footprint has changed over the available three-year comparison. Share indicates the route's position within the displayed product view.

Distance, FTA status, volatility, and signals add context from supporting bilateral datasets. Missing values are not filled or treated as zero.

Data source

OECD trade statistics with CEPII context

OECD (2025), Balanced international merchandise trade statistics (BIMTS) - HS2017-6D, OECD Data Explorer (accessed on 2026-08-27). OECD BIMTS is the primary trade series for this view. Supporting bilateral trade context uses CEPII BACI bilateral trade flows (202601) under Etalab 2.0 Open Licence. Yugalinks presents derived views of reported observations and calculated indicators.
